Whether it’s MetLife Stadium in metro New York or Lumen Field in Seattle, America’s sports arenas have been filling up the past several months. And with that, there’s the chance for every marketer to follow fans through the turnstiles.
Thanks to technology and sweeping changes in how out-of-home ads are sold and delivered, marketing at major sporting events has never been more accessible to brands or more engaging.
We all know from our personal experiences (let’s go Bills!) that fans are loyal, deeply emotionally invested in their teams and deeply attentive when they attend events in person.
